I just don't see it. Thumbprint readers aren't actually secure, and they add a large amount of friction to usage - and friction kills adoption.
Not only do you have to pull your phone out and hold it against some thing, you have to scan your thumb too. And that last part doesn't gain you any significant security increase.
Remember when they started integrating thumb readers into laptops and the marketing departments invented dozens of contrived use cases that sound great on paper (and only on paper)? How many of those use cases ever got adopted? I don't see how this one is any different.
I do hope for NFC though, Apple has the market presence, the mindshare, and the "screw you all we're doing it our way" to really enable adoption in a way Google was never able to pull off.
